1625 East Appleton Street is a three-story building constructed in 1964, offering condo units with 1 and 2 bedrooms. The building provides a range of amenities, including street lights, sidewalks, and storm drains, enhancing the convenience and safety of the environment. Residents have access to a meeting room and picnic area, promoting social interactions and outdoor leisure. The property features hot water availability and curbs, ensuring functionality and comfort for occupants. The unit prices range from $547,000 to $600,000, providing options suitable for a variety of buyers. With its well-maintained infrastructure, the building ensures a pleasant living experience. Additionally, the property is equipped with a park, creating opportunities for outdoor recreation and relaxation for both residents and visitors.
